Kinds Of Exercise Bikes

Before diving into the benefits and usage of stationary bicycle, it is necessary to comprehend the different types offered on the marketplace. Below is a detailed comparison in the form of a table:

Type of Exercise BikeDescriptionProsCons
Upright BikesResembles a standard bicycle, enabling a more natural cycling position.More intense exercises, space-efficient, generally more budget friendly.Can be uneasy for extended sessions, less suitable for those with back problems.
Recumbent BikesFunctions a reclined seating position, supplying back support and comfort.Better for lower back assistance and less strain on joints; comfortable for long exercises.Typically more expensive, bigger footprint, may not offer as intense an exercise.
Spin BikesCreated for high-intensity training, often used in group classes.Outstanding for burning calories, mimics outside cycling experience.Can be daunting for novices, often lacks display screen features.
Hybrid BikesIntegrates features from upright and recumbent bikes, offering versatility.Adjustable seating and handlebars, ideal for various workout designs.Compromises some functions of both types, can be costly.

Advantages of Using an Exercise Bike

Stationary bicycle offer a myriad of benefits that can enhance one's fitness journey. Here are some crucial advantages:

  1. Cardiovascular Health: Regular biking reinforces the heart and improves blood flow. It can decrease the risk of heart illness and stroke.

  2. Weight Management: Exercise bikes burn calories successfully. A 155-pound individual can burn roughly 260 calories in 30 minutes of moderate biking.

  3. Low Impact: Unlike running or high-impact aerobics, biking is gentler on the joints, making it a perfect option for people with arthritis or joint problems.

  4. Convenience: With a stationary bicycle at home, individuals can exercise no matter weather or time restraints, resulting in higher adherence to physical fitness routines.

  5. Personalized Workouts: Many exercise bikes come with adjustable resistance levels and pre-programmed workout programs, making it possible for users to tailor their workouts to their physical fitness levels and objectives.

  6. Improved Mental Health: Regular exercise, including cycling, promotes the release of endorphins, resulting in lowered tension, stress and anxiety, and signs of anxiety.

How to Choose the Right Exercise Bike

Picking the ideal stationary bicycle can significantly affect your workout experience. Think about the list below elements:

1. Space Availability

Assess how much area you can commit to the bike. Upright bikes usually need less space than recumbent or hybrid alternatives.

2. Budget

Stationary bicycle range widely in price, from budget-friendly designs to high-end machines with innovative functions. Determine your budget beforehand to limit your options.

3. Use Frequency

If you prepare to utilize the bike frequently, investing in a higher-quality design may be beneficial. Try to find durability and guarantee alternatives.

4. Convenience

Comfort is vital for sustained usage. Evaluate out the bike if possible, guaranteeing the seat is adjustable and helpful.

5. Exercise Bicycle Online Functions

Assess the features that matter most to you, such as Bluetooth connectivity, built-in workouts, heart rate tracking, and display quality.

6. User Reviews

Reading evaluations from other users can provide insights into the bike's efficiency, durability, and general user fulfillment.

FAQ

1. How often should I utilize an exercise bike?

For ideal outcomes, a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ate aerobic activity each week, which can be broken down into sessions of 30 minutes, 5 days a week.

2. Is it all right to use an exercise bike every day?

Yes, biking daily can be safe for most individuals as it is low-impact. Nevertheless, it's important to listen to your body and take rest days if you feel tired or experience discomfort.

3. Can I slim down utilizing an exercise bike?

Definitely! When coupled with a well balanced diet, regular biking can assist develop a calorie deficit essential for weight reduction.

4. What is the very best resistance level for novices?

Newbies must begin with low resistance and slowly increase it as their physical fitness level improves. It's crucial to find a resistance that challenges you without causing pressure.

5. Do I need unique shoes for an exercise bike?

While specialized biking shoes can enhance efficiency, they are not a need. Routine athletic shoes that supply excellent assistance work well for most users.
